    My 8-yr old boy has a cheap strat copy and has no problem with it. Saying that, he usually grabs my fat-necked Guild dreadnought because it's in the lounge and has no problem with that either, incredibly.

    Having said that, the Squire Mustang is a great shout - shorter scale length and smaller body has got to help.

    My 10 yr old son had a Vintage VS6 SG copy to practice on but he found my Tele partscaster easier to play. The SG neck is quite a "long way to the left" for short arms. He started age 8 on a 3/4 classical (same one I did actually) and now has no problem with my full scale guitars. Palm muting is another thing though...
